The Influence of Temperature Level on Paint Application
When you're intending a business external paint project, the temperature level can considerably affect just how well the paint adheres and dries out.
Ideally, you intend to paint when temperatures range in between 50 ° F and 85 ° F. If it's as well cold, the paint might not heal effectively, resulting in problems like peeling or splitting.
On the flip side, if it's as well hot, the paint can dry out as well rapidly, protecting against correct attachment and leading to an irregular coating.
You must also take into consideration the time of day; morning or late afternoon offers cooler temperatures, which can be much more favorable.
Always check the supplier's recommendations for the particular paint you're making use of, as they usually provide guidance on the excellent temperature level array for optimum outcomes.
Moisture and Its Result on Drying Times
Temperature isn't the only ecological aspect that affects your industrial outside painting project; moisture plays a substantial function as well. High humidity levels can decrease drying times significantly, influencing the overall top quality of your paint job.
When the air is saturated with wetness, the paint takes longer to treat, which can lead to concerns like bad attachment and a higher threat of mold development. If look here on a particularly moist day, be planned for prolonged delay times in between layers.
It's essential to check local weather conditions and strategy appropriately. Preferably, aim for moisture levels between 40% and 70% for optimal drying out.
Keeping these factors in mind guarantees your project remains on track and supplies a lasting surface.
Best Seasons for Commercial Outside Paint Projects
What's the very best season for your commercial exterior painting tasks?
Spring and early autumn are generally your best options. Throughout these periods, temperatures are light, and moisture levels are often lower, creating excellent problems for paint application and drying out.
Prevent summer season's intense heat, which can create paint to dry as well promptly, bring about poor adhesion and coating. Likewise, winter months's cool temperatures can hinder proper drying and healing, risking the longevity of your paint job.
Aim for days with temperature levels between 50 ° F and 85 ° F for optimum results. Bear in mind to inspect the regional weather forecast for rainfall, as wet problems can destroy your task.
Preparation around these variables guarantees your paint job runs smoothly and lasts longer.
